Essential Ingredients for Quick Skillet Bread
This recipe relies on basic pantry staples that you likely already have in your kitchen.
- All-Purpose Flour: Provides the structure for your bread.
- Baking Powder: The secret to the “10-minute” speed; it provides an immediate lift without the need for long yeast fermentation.
- Yogurt or Milk: Adds moisture and a slight tang, helping to keep the crumb soft and tender.
- Salt: To enhance the flavor of the grain.
- Optional Oil or Butter: For the pan, to ensure a non-stick surface and a golden crust.
Step-by-Step Preparation Guide
- Mix the Dough
In a large mixing bowl, combine your flour, baking powder, and a pinch of salt. Gradually add your liquid (yogurt or milk) and stir until a soft dough forms. You only need to knead for about a minute—just enough to ensure the dough is smooth and no longer sticky. - Portion and Shape
Divide the dough into equal-sized balls, roughly the size of a golf ball. On a lightly floured surface, use a rolling pin or the palm of your hand to flatten each ball into a circular disc about a quarter-inch thick. - The Skillet Fry
Heat a non-stick skillet over medium heat. You can add a tiny bit of oil or butter, but many people prefer to “dry fry” for a more traditional flatbread finish. Place one or two discs in the pan at a time. - Watch for the Bubbles
After about 2 minutes, you will see small bubbles starting to form on the surface. This is your cue to flip. Cook the other side for another 1–2 minutes until you see those signature golden-brown “freckles”.
Pro-Tips for the Best 10-Minute Bread
- Don’t Overwork the Dough: Because we are using baking powder, over-kneading can actually make the bread tough. Stop as soon as the ingredients are incorporated.
- Keep them Covered: As you finish frying each piece, place them in a clean kitchen towel. The steam trapped inside will keep the bread incredibly soft until you are ready to serve.
- Infuse with Flavor: Feel free to brush the finished bread with a little garlic butter or sprinkle on some fresh herbs for an extra layer of gourmet flavor.
